Crystal Field Effects: 4f Orbitals

Description

This lecture explores the crystal field effects on 4f states, focusing on the J = L + S scheme for 4f ions. The shielding of 4f electrons from the crystal-field potential is analyzed in terms of the total number of electrons being odd or even, with a detailed examination of the energy differences. The presentation also covers the impact of Kramer's theorem on the degeneracy of the states and the possible magnetic ground states.
